Recent projects:

Two yachts for Venture Pacific Marine, in Seattle, the 188’ M/Y Centurion, a total exterior/interior makeover refit of a NOAA research vessel, with Steve Seaton doing the naval architecture, to be completed in the spring of 2004, and the interior of the 166’ M/Y Revelation, ready for service this summer, 2003.

Year 2002 in Review:

The launch of the 65’ M/Y Cinnabar VI which involved extensive exterior styling changes to existing production tooling. Other production work involved styling on San Juan Composite’s new SJ 48’ flybridge.

 

On the Drawing Board:

A new classically styled Artese/Peters 44’ motor yacht. This project was designed for limited production for a client who wanted the best of Down East styling combined with a Pacific Northwest flavor. This collaboration with NA Michael Peters was designed for cruising in the San Juan Islands and boasts an enclosed interior that is far more livable than other “lobster boats” where traffic is restricted to a narrow centerline isle.
